Squalane
//ˈskweɪleɪn// noun
noun ·Rare ·Advanced level
Definitions
Noun
- 1 A saturated triterpene hydrocarbon made by hydrogenating squalene; used in cosmetics etc. countable, uncountable
Etymology
From squalene + -ane.
